> ok, I have a second question.  Is it possible to set it up so that if a
> machine is broadcasting on a network (seperated from a private network by a
> Samba server) that the broadcast can also be seen on the private network
> (and vice versa)?

I don't thinks that that is possible by default. From my experiences
with DSL (sharing a connection via NAT) broadcast packets don't get
routed. 

I had a scenario where my private network IP addresses were being
provided via DHCP, but also the DSL side of the network was too (by the
telco on the other end). Linux and Windows broadcasts were denied across
the two subnets. If they allowed them then there'd be a dhcp nightmare.

But, saying that, a more detailed description of what you are trying to
achieve would be useful.
